Although mantels can be purchased and added to a stone fireplace building these easy customized additions can save money as well as adding an additional decorative element to the home. A mantel on any fireplace serves as both a practical shelf and a personalized centerpiece to your home s living room and it makes a great addition to a stone fireplace that may not have originally come with one.
